门锁MCU OTA升级指导文档

1、概述

门锁MCU支持固件升级,采用boot和app两个工程,当前提供的门锁 MCU SDK demo支持串口升级,也支持Zigbee OTA升级。

2、分区

门锁flash目前是按照下图分区的,如果用户需要调整分区大小,注意STM32F103ZET6的页大小是2K。

Fig1 分区表

3、串口升级

目前门锁支持的串口升级是由smartTools上位机配合的,串口协议是自定义的0xfe协议,上位机波特率最大为115200。

Fig2 串口升级成功

Fig3 串口打印验证OK

4、Zigbee升级

Zigbee升级需要TYZS5模块和TYGWZ-01网关配合,通过涂鸦智能App发起升级。

升级日志参考:

https://note.youdao.com/yws/res/126692/WEBRESOURCE3d37cd6af7dde7a24f3fb328

Fig4 OTA流程

Fig5 Zigbee升级前显示的版本

Fig6 Zigbee升级后显示的版本

Fig7 App端显示的升级过程

门锁MCU OTA升级指导文档相关推荐

  1. Pre-Upgrade Utility---下载并运行Oracle数据库预升级实用程序 (文档 ID 1577379.1)

    如何下载并运行Oracle数据库预升级实用程序 (文档 ID 1577379.1) 文档内容 目标 脚本来源 解决方案 脚本指导 下载并安装说明 请参阅下表以确定您需要的pre-upgrade脚本的版 ...

  2. golang中文文档_【译】Go 语言源码贡献官方指导文档

    以前给 Go 语言项目源码提交过一些 commits,期间阅读他们的官方指导文档的时候觉得这篇指导文档可以作为绝佳的关于大型软件项目的规范管理的参考,因为最近又提交了几个 commits,就又把这篇文 ...

  3. pinia中文文档 指导文档中文翻译版 pinia指导中文翻译

    Pinia 指导文档 中 文 翻 译 版 翻译者:jcLee95 Pinia 指导手册中文翻译地址(本文): https://blog.csdn.net/qq_28550263/article/det ...

  4. MOS管手册指导文档

    MOS管手册指导文档 查询厂商网站 应用场景 N沟道 P沟道 手册数据 绝对最大额定参数![在这里插入图片描述](https://img-blog.csdnimg.cn/31b7acde2eea48b ...

  5. FLANN快速近似最邻近算法官方指导文档

    FLANN快速近似最邻近算法官方指导文档 Introduction Quick Start 快速学习 Downloading and compiling FLANN 下载和编译 Upgrading f ...

  6. Linux编译open62541,open ua统一标准指导文档(ice 62541)

    [实例简介] open ua统一标准指导文档,基于C语言的.包含了节点,函数,类型等基础说明.以及open ua服务器/客户端建立的一些基本实例. Contents 1 Introduction I1 ...

  7. FreeRTOS官方指导文档阅读笔记

    FreeRTOS官方指导文档阅读笔记 基于 161204_Mastering_the_FreeRTOS_Real_Time_Kernel-A_Hands-On_Tutorial_Guide.pdf,可 ...

  8. k8s-v1.20.10 二进制部署指导文档

    k8s-v1.20.10 1master&2node 部署过程中用到的相关文件: 链接:https://pan.baidu.com/s/12mk4bThqXKJ04OPZP2nxWQ 提取码: ...

  9. cmdb的开发指导文档

    Cmdb开发文档 目录 Cmdb开发文档... 1 1部署说明... 1 1.1 环境说明... 1 1.2 Django的MTV模型... 2 1.3 克隆部署代码... 2 2资产管理... 5 ...

  10. 基于Python的图像分类 项目实践——图像分类项目的指导文档

    基于Python的图像分类 项目实践--图像分类项目https://blog.csdn.net/aiqq136/article/details/114597818 第一节 实践环境和项目初识 一.采用 ...

最新文章

  1. Objective-C语法之代码块(block)的使用
  2. 读取文本节点_总结语录|Part1:Dynamo节点介绍
  3. CVPR 2018 SINT++:《SINT++: Robust Visual Tracking via Adversarial Hard Positive Generation》论文笔记
  4. c++调用cplex求解例子_视频教程 | 用Python玩转运筹优化求解器IBM CPLEX(二)
  5. ajax传递数组,后台接收为null解决方法
  6. 阿里云API网关(18)请求报文和响应报文
  7. JS函数,数组,日期
  8. 关于MD5对用户密码不进行明文保存的问题
  9. 分布式工作笔记001---分布式系统中CAP 定理的含义
  10. word2vec原理CBOW与Skip-Gram模型基础
  11. hive中groupby优化_工作中总结的关于hive的优化方案
  12. ISP模块之RAW DATA去噪(二)--BM3D算法
  13. FireFox精彩电视广告欣赏
  14. 动态规划练习(1)--[编程题] 风口的猪-中国牛市
  15. android 红外遥控程序,基于Dragonboard 410c android系统红外遥控功能的实现方法
  16. Icarus主题美化
  17. 向量的数量函数的导数
  18. 华为云桌面远程办公,真香!
  19. iOS 作为蓝牙外设广播信息
  20. 软件工程实践总结(个人)

热门文章

  1. 牛顿迭代法求解根号a的Matlab代码
  2. html 点击展开全部,纯CSS实现点击展开全文功能
  3. Python3实现的m3u8批量下载器 解密合并多线程
  4. 打开3DMAX2014报错,Error while registering plugins.
  5. 中兴C93E全光网配置
  6. web 打开pdf文件
  7. 安卓原生系统_体验类原生安卓系统PixelExperience流畅得不像话
  8. web前端布局方式总结
  9. Camtasia2020注册机顶级屏幕录像视频编辑软件安装教程
  10. 史上最全 | 编程入门指南